Chelsea’s Millie Bright Withdraws from England Squad
Chelsea star Millie Bright recently made the difficult decision to withdraw from England’s upcoming European Championship campaign. The talented defender cited physical and mental burnout as the primary reasons for opting out of the tournament, explaining that it was the “best decision” for her well-being.
Explaining the Decision
In a recent interview, Bright opened up about the factors that led to her withdrawal from the England squad. The 27-year-old defender revealed that the intense physical and mental demands of professional football had taken a toll on her, leaving her feeling exhausted and drained.
“It was a tough decision to make, but ultimately, I had to prioritize my health and well-being,” Bright said. “I have been struggling with physical and mental burnout, and I knew that pushing myself to compete in the European Championship would only exacerbate the situation.”

Supportive Response
Despite the disappointment of missing out on the European Championship, Bright has received an outpouring of support from fans, teammates, and coaches. Many have praised her courage in being open about her struggles and prioritizing her well-being.
Chelsea manager Emma Hayes commended Bright for her bravery and self-awareness, stating, “Millie is a fantastic player and a crucial part of our team. Her decision to prioritize her health is a testament to her strength and character.”
England manager Sarina Wiegman also expressed understanding and support for Bright’s decision, emphasizing the importance of player welfare in the competitive world of professional football.
